Title: Mamoru Teshigawara: Innovator in Thermo-Conductive Silicone Grease

Introduction

Mamoru Teshigawara is a notable inventor based in Annaka, Japan. He has made significant contributions to the field of silicone compositions, holding a total of 9 patents. His work focuses on developing innovative materials that enhance thermal conductivity and curing processes.

Latest Patents

Teshigawara's latest patents include a "Room temperature and humidity thickening thermo-conductive silicone grease composition." This invention provides a silicone grease with high shape retention characteristics and good workability despite a low viscosity in its initial phase. The essential components of this composition include organopolysiloxane, silane compounds, thickening catalysts, and thermally conductive fillers. Another significant patent is the "Room temperature fast-curing organopolysiloxane composition and its curing method." This composition boasts excellent fast curability and deep curability without using volatile organic compounds. It comprises diorganopolysiloxane, silanes, and curing catalysts, showcasing Teshigawara's innovative approach to silicone technology.
